Metal Roofing- A Buyer's Guide

If your roof has started to fall apart, it is more than obvious that it needs your immediate attention, which in this case may as well be installation of a new roof for your home. Installation of a new roof is known to scare many customers away and when it comes to installing metal roofs, the buyers are all ready to run the marathon. The reason is pretty simple, metal roofs have a reputation of being very expensive. However, at the same time, it becomes pretty difficult for the buyer to ignore the benefits of installing a metal roof.

Buyers usually have the impression that metal roofs only mean the tin sheets that they see at old factories and other warehouses. However, times have changed and all thanks to the advent of new age technology, buyers are soon waking up to realizing the importance of metal roofs. Metal roofs have come a long way and is soon becoming a popular choice among the buyers these days. One of the best advantages of metal roofing is that no matter what the style of your house is, metal roofing will look good. If you are one of those buyers who like to stick to a budget, then you also have the option of opting for cheap metal roofing installation.

However, you shouldn't go by the term "cheap" since that word can be very misleading in this case. The reason is simple; cheap metal roofing is very sturdy and has a comparatively a longer life when compared to other roofing material. Therefore, you can say that metal roofing is probably the perfect solution since they are known to withstand the most severe climate; from extreme summer heat to torrential rains and the coldest of winters. The most exciting part about metal roofs is that they have completely evolved from the traditional tin roofs into something more like a high tech material.

It does not only protect your house from the forces of nature, but it also gives your home the required insulation, makes your roof fire resistant and last but not the least, it makes your roof extremely durable. The high tech methods that are adopted by the roof manufacturers often stress upon making the roofing material light weight, which does not only help in easy installation but also helps to reflect the rays of the sun keeping the temperature in your home cool in summer and warm during winter.

Metal roofs do have a fair share of disadvantages too. For instance, the cost of metal roof installation is an important factor that frightens most of the customers away. However, the noise and nuisance that metal roofs create during heavy rains and hail storms can easily be controlled. This can be achieved by installing sound barriers, which insulate the metal roofs thereby minimizing the sound effect.

Even the nationwide association- National Roofing Contractors Association and roofing manufacturers have reported a considerable increase in the demand for metal roofs. These roofs do not only add to the exterior decor of the house but also act as an asset when you plan to sell the house in future and make a good profit out of it.
